Nestled within one of Wallsend's quaint historic streets, this delightful miner's cottage on a large block is truly an exceptional find. You're welcomed by a sun-drenched front verandah, adorned with elegant wrought-iron railings and sheltered by lush, mature gardens, providing the perfect spot to greet the day with cup of tea in hand. While the exterior may seem modest at first glance, inside you'll discover an appealing and surprisingly spacious home. Discover three double bedrooms, each a tranquil retreat, featuring high ceilings and tall windows that flood the rooms with light. The central lounge forms the heart of the home, offering a cosy haven for family moments, complete with air conditioning and a skylight that fills the space with a soft, inviting glow. At the rear, a sleek, eat-in kitchen inspires culinary creativity, featuring ample storage and stunning Caesarstone benchtops that combine practicality and style, making it a pleasure to cook in. Meanwhile, the family bathroom is bright and well laid out, offering both a shower and a bath, while a conveniently located laundry makes daily chores effortless. Step outside to discover an expansive covered paved area, perfect for all-weather entertaining, children's play, or even parking for your caravan or boat. Additional highlights include a single garage and an impressively deep lawned yard that's ideal for adventures and outdoor fun. There's also plenty of scope to extend or add value (STCA), presenting a fantastic opportunity to personalise the home to suit your ideal lifestyle. The location is highly convenient too. Perfectly positioned a short walk to both Plattsburg Public School and Callaghan College, with Bishop Tyrrell College and Newcastle Uni an easy drive away. A leisurely stroll takes you to Wallsend Village, ideal for a coffee catch-up or a quick bakery stop, while a variety of supermarkets nearby cater to all your shopping needs. Weekends here invite adventure, with beautiful nature trails and parklands just moments from your door, as well as the Wallsend Swimming Centre nearby. With excellent access to major arterial routes, commuting to Newcastle, the Hunter Valley, or even Sydney is made simple.
